Cement casting of an original Steve Brown woodcarving. Weighs 11.6 pounds, measures 10.25 inches in diameter. Cast from Portland cement. Durable outside.
About the carving: During Summer 2018, master woodcarver and former Nor'wester staff member Steve Brown completed and launched Gwawina'dzi, a new dugout canoe, at camp. The launch represented the culmination of seven summers of work on the canoe. Steve included a carving of a frog on the bow of the canoe to commemorate the frog (or several frogs) who lived in the canoe during the time the carvers worked on it.
